      <description>&lt;P&gt;I had the same problem....the signal would cut out randomly sometimes and other times it worked.&amp;nbsp; When i got fed up i called a technician who said a tree near the dish and during high winds it could move branches enough to interfere with the dish.&amp;nbsp; It didnt make sense because the tree was there when i installed the dish 5 years ago and it didnt look like it was blocking the dish.&amp;nbsp; He let me know trees can grow 1-2 feet every year.&amp;nbsp; He gave me the option of trimming the tree or moving the dish and i decided to move the dish.&amp;nbsp; My problem was fixed and never had signal issues again.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Easy way to narrow down the problem is check if its happening to all receivers on the same channel at the same time......if it is, that means the problem is not the receiver but either the dish alignment or the LNB but most likely dish because when LNB stops working it usually cuts all signal to the receivers permanently and not cut in and out.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;If your signal problem is only happening to 1 receiver and your other ones are fine, then you know its not the dish. Dish signal issues will impact all the receivers at the same time...&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If the signal problem you are having is with only 1 receiver.....it can be either you receiver, your cable or switches.&amp;nbsp; The easiest way to find out if its your receiver, is switch the location of your trouble receiver and put it in the location of a working receiver.&amp;nbsp; If the problem continues to happen to the trouble receiver in the new location.....then you know its the receiver....If the problem does not continue on the trouble receiver....then you know its fine and the problem is with the cable or switches.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

&lt;P&gt;Signal loss may occur if the dish is unable to have a clear view of the sky, so large trees/leaves can certainly be the culprit. If that's the case it is recommended that the leaves/branches around the dish are trimmed so you can obtain a strong signal. Another option is to relocate the dish to prevent this type of issue from reoccurring in the future.&lt;/P&gt;
